
How to Connect Trust Wallet to DApps
Trust Wallet Connects to DApps Using WalletConnect or Built-in DApp Browser
Trust Wallet enables blockchain interaction. WalletConnect creates encrypted sessions. DApps request wallet authorization for transactions, swaps, and NFT actions.
Trust Wallet β signs transactions β blockchain networks
WalletConnect β links wallet β external DApps
DApps β request approval β smart contracts
What Does βConnect Trust Walletβ Mean?
Connecting Trust Wallet means linking your wallet to a DApp or crypto service. The wallet signs transactions via smart contracts without exposing your private key.
Key components:
- Trust Wallet stores private keys locally
- WalletConnect creates encrypted sessions
- DApps request transaction signatures
- Blockchain networks validate transactions
What Do You Need Before Connecting a Trust Wallet?
You need an active wallet, a backed-up seed phrase, and secure internet access. Trust Wallet requires setup and authentication before external connections.
Steps:
- Install Trust Wallet β iOS or Android
- Create/import wallet β seed phrase
- Enable authentication β PIN or biometrics
- Activate networks β Ethereum, BNB Chain, Polygon
Preparation ensures secure session approval.
How Do You Connect Trust Wallet Using WalletConnect?
You connect Trust Wallet using WalletConnect by scanning a QR code or opening a deep link. This creates an encrypted bridge between your wallet and the DApp.
Steps to connect:
- Open a DApp (e.g., Uniswap, OpenSea)
- Click Connect Wallet
- Select WalletConnect
- Scan the QR code with Trust Wallet
- Approve the connection in your mobile app
Example:
Uniswap β WalletConnect β Trust Wallet β Confirm session
WalletConnect uses end-to-end encryption and keeps private keys local.
How to Connect Trust Wallet via DApp Browser?
Trust Wallet connects directly through its integrated DApp browser. The browser executes smart contracts inside the wallet environment.
Steps:
- Open Trust Wallet
- Tap Browser / Discover
- Select a DApp
- Tap Connect Wallet
- Approve connection request
Supported networks:
- Ethereum
- BNB Smart Chain
- Polygon
This method simplifies mobile DeFi interaction.
How to Connect Trust Wallet to Crypto Exchanges?
Trust Wallet connects to exchanges using WalletConnect or wallet addresses. Centralized exchanges rely on deposits, not direct wallet sessions.
Steps:
- Use WalletConnect β supported exchanges
- Copy wallet address β deposit funds
- Match network β ERC-20, BEP-20, Polygon
Incorrect network selection leads to irreversible asset loss.
How Do You Connect Trust Wallet to a Desktop DApp?
You connect Trust Wallet to desktop DApps using WalletConnect or browser extension bridges. Desktop sites generate QR codes for mobile approval.
Steps:
- Open DApp on desktop browser
- Click Connect Wallet
- Choose WalletConnect
- Scan QR with mobile Trust Wallet
- Approve session
Alternative:
- Use Trust Wallet browser extension (if available)
- Connect directly without QR
How to Secure Your Trust Wallet Connection?
Trust Wallet secures connections using private key isolation and encryption. Security depends on user verification and session management.
Security rules:
- Never share β seed phrase or private key
- Verify β official DApp domains
- Disconnect β inactive sessions
- Enable β biometric authentication
Fact: Trust Wallet does not store user data on centralized servers.
Why Is Trust Wallet Not Connected?
Trust Wallet fails due to network mismatch, outdated app version, or session errors. Most failures involve expired WalletConnect sessions.
Steps to fix:
- Update β Trust Wallet app
- Check β internet stability
- Match β DApp network
- Reset β WalletConnect session
Most issues result from expired sessions or unsupported DApps.
WalletConnect vs DApp Browser: Which Is Better?
WalletConnect provides cross-device flexibility; DApp browser provides faster in-app access.
| Feature | WalletConnect | DApp Browser |
|---|---|---|
| Device support | Mobile + Desktop | Mobile only |
| Connection method | QR code / deep link | Direct in-app |
| Speed | Moderate | Fast |
| Security layer | Encrypted session | Local interaction |
Both methods rely on private key signing and smart contract execution.
Which Blockchain Networks Does Trust Wallet Support for Connection?
Trust Wallet supports Ethereum, BNB Smart Chain, Polygon, and more.
| Network | Token Standard | Common Use Case |
|---|---|---|
| Ethereum | ERC-20 | DeFi, NFTs |
| BNB Smart Chain | BEP-20 | Low-fee trading |
| Polygon | ERC-20 | Scalable DApps |
Each network defines transaction fees, speed, and contract compatibility.
What Data Does Trust Wallet Share When Connecting?
Trust Wallet shares public wallet addresses and signed transaction approvals. It never exposes private keys or seed phrases.
Shared data:
- Public address
- Transaction signatures
- Network selection
Not shared:
- Private key
- Recovery phrase
- Personal identity data
What Happens After Connecting a Trust Wallet?
Trust Wallet enables transaction approval and smart contract execution. Every blockchain interaction requires manual confirmation.
Actions:
- Sign blockchain transactions
- Approve token swaps and staking
- Interact with NFTs and DeFi protocols
Every action requires manual confirmation inside the wallet interface.
Quick Connection Checklist
- Install Trust Wallet (iOS/Android)
- Backup seed phrase securely
- Enable biometric/PIN authentication
- Choose DApp β Click connect
- Approve WalletConnect or browser request
- Verify network and contract details






